In tonight’s DDWTD episode, the family was back from Detroit! They enjoyed their trip only they had to return for school. Summer was officially over for them. It was time to get back to work and to make things even more difficult was the fact that Diaz and Dior were now starting their first day of Kindergarten.

The babies were quickly growing up. The quintuplets also had a birthday coming up. Deon and Karen were lucky in the sense that the kids didn’t need separate parties for each one and so they were putting plans into actions when GG called in the middle of the night. A pipe burst at her house. She was flooded out. And had to stay in a hotel room.

GG being driven out of her house came just days before she started chemotherapy. It had been brutal the last time GG went through chemotherapy. She was already scared of doing it again and then this happens – the pipe bursts. She thankfully had her family there to support her. They stopped by to clean up. They tried to save as much as they could. They just couldn’t make the house livable overnight and so GG needed to relocate somewhere. And naturally Deon offered to let her move in with his family.

Only GG didn’t want to be dependent on someone so late in life. She liked living on her own. She liked depending on herself. She wasn’t ready to live with fourteen kids or to be pushed out of her own house. Deon had to make a worthwhile case with her before she would even agree to move in with him. GG was a stubborn woman and she didn’t like leaving her house. She would have stayed there if he hadn’t smelled of water damage. That’s what caused GG to agreed to move temporarily. And that created a new problem.

Where were they going to fit her? The house was overcrowded. There wasn’t enough room for all the kids to do their homeschooling and now they were teaching two more kids at home. Now they have to find space for GG. Deon and Karen thought about it and they decided to give GG their bedroom. They were going to relocate to the living room. They tested it out and it wasn’t so bad. They were fine in the living room. They just wanted their matriarch to feel comfortable and she needed to be at her best before she started chemo.

Later, the family celebrated the quintuplets’ birthday. The girls wanted a spa day. They dragged their brothers with them and they all got to do their nails. The guys also got to choose an activity. They chose touch football. Both sides ultimately enjoyed every bit of their birthday. The guys enjoyed the mani/peds. The girls enjoyed scoring against the guys. It was all fun. Then came GG’s chemo. Her tumor has shrunk some. It hasn’t shrunken as much as she and her doctors wished but hopefully chemo will help her get the rest of the way.

School meanwhile didn’t go as smoothly as they might have dreamed. There was little space, there were three kids still in pullups, and Karen had just started her online clothing store. Karen was typically great as a balancing act. Only she couldn’t get ahead with the many issues facing her family. Deon likes to say that Karen could do it all. They were raising quintuplets with her feeding two, burping the third, and keeping track of which diaper needed to be changed. And now she’s slowing down some.

Karen also doesn’t like to ask for help. She tries to take everything on herself because she knew Deon was busy with his mother and with his business. She felt she could handle everything on her own only she won’t be getting as much help as she did get before. It seems GG couldn’t be around crowds because her white blood cells are low. She can easily catch an infection and that’s why her doctor wants her away from crowds. And frankly her whole family was a crowd, a dangerous crowd because the kids could catch anything to pass on to her.

And so GG couldn’t go to the family fun day they had planned with everyone for the quintuplets. She couldn’t even stay at their house. GG had to find an alternative because she has to focus on her health. Its her dream to have all of her grandkids remember her and that can’t happen if she dies when they’re just babies.
